Job Description
Generative AI Data Analyst – Online Instructor
1 to 2 evenings per week (Monday to Friday only)
Minimum commitment: 1–2 hours per week
About the Role
We are seeking a knowledgeable AI & Data professional to teach and develop content for our Generative AI Data Analyst program.
You will deliver live online sessions, create technical learning materials, and coach learners through topics such as AI fundamentals, machine learning, data prep, model training, deep learning, TensorFlow/PyTorch, visualization, and model deployment. This is a contract role ideal for someone who enjoys breaking down complex data concepts for beginners.
- Qualifications:
- Bachelor’s degree in Data Science, Computer Science, AI, or related field
- 2+ years of experience in data analytics, machine learning, or AI
- Hands-on experience with Python, NumPy, Pandas, Matplotlib, ML models, TensorFlow/PyTorch
- Familiarity with GANs, VAEs, model training, evaluation, optimization, and deployment
- Ability to explain AI/ML concepts to non-technical learners
- Teaching/training experience is a plus
- Your Responsibilities:
- Teach live online classes to small groups (4–8 learners)
- Create full course content, including labs, practice exercises, and capstone instructions
- Cover topics such as AI, ML, deep learning, statistics, data prep, visualization, tuning, and deployment
- Evaluate learners’ code, reports, and project submissions
- Mentor students through building their first AI model
- Keep materials aligned with the latest AI and data science practices
- Why Join Us:
- Help shape a cutting-edge Generative AI + Data Analytics curriculum
- Flexible, remote evening teaching
- Opportunity to mentor the next generation of data professionals
- Collaborative and supportive environment
Job Type:
Part-Time – Contract – Remote
Job Type: Part-time
Work Location: Remote
Apply tot his job
Apply To this Job